Pearlman About As Pleased With Rocker Right Now As Rocker Is With Him
You might have missed our interview with John Rocker yesterday, but there's one person who didn't: Jeff Pearlman, the man who wrote the initial SI story on Rocker (and one-time Deadspin interview himself).
Pearlman, who in recent years has tried to put the story behind him in a similar fashion as Rocker, was less than pleased by Rocker's "New York liberal Jew" comment and has penned a Page 2 piece saying so. He minces few words.
It's official: The gloves are off. Part of me would love to use the rest of this space to simply print the entirety of my daylong interview with Rocker. You know, more of his deep thoughts on gays, blacks and the like. But, alas, who has the time?
And that's one of the nicer things he says. If you're one of those people who only reads Page 2 and hadn't heard of this "Deadspin.com" business until the story, well, welcome: Here's the interview he's talking about.
We'd like to reiterate that Rocker (and Alicia) was unfailingly polite and open during the interview. Which, of course, might have been the problem.
